HebrewH2404Verb

חָטַב

cha.tav

7Occurrences
H2404Strong's #
VerbPart of Speech

Definition

Quick Definition(Strong's Concordance)

to chop or carve wood

a primitive root;

Full Lexicon Entry(Abbott-Smith)
  1. to cut, gather 1a) (Qal) to cut, gather (wood) 1b) (Pual) to cut, carve

Occurrences

חָטַב appears 7 times in the Old Testament.

Distribution by Book

Joshua
3
Deuteronomy
1
Ezk
1
Jeremiah
1
Psalms
1

Key Passages

Deuteronomy 19:5BSB

If he goes into the forest with his neighbor to cut timber and swings his axe to chop down a tree, but the blade flies off the handle and strikes and kills his neighbor, he may flee to one of these cities to save his life.

Jeremiah 46:22BSB

Egypt will hiss like a fleeing serpent,for the enemy will advance in force;with axes they will come against herlike woodsmen cutting down trees.

Joshua 9:21BSB

They continued, “Let them live, but let them be woodcutters and water carriers for the whole congregation.” So the leaders kept their promise.

Joshua 9:23BSB

Now therefore you are under a curse and will perpetually serve as woodcutters and water carriers for the house of my God.”
